10 Ways to Use a Fabric Softener Sheet

Have you ever thought about fabric softener sheets? Well here are 10 uses for them besides softening clothes.


  1. Dissolve soap scum from shower doors with a fabric softener sheet.

  2. Put a sheet in your vacuum cleaner.

  3. Use one to prevent thread from tangling. Run a threaded needle through a sheet before beginning to sew.

  4. Clean a pan with baked-on food by putting a sheet in it, fill it with water, let it sit overnight, and sponge clean. The anti-static agent apparently weakens the bond between the food and the pan.

  5. Place a sheet at the bottom of a laundry bag or hamper.

  6. It helps repel mosquitoes.

  7. Put a sheet in shoes or sneakers overnight.

  8. Wet a fabric softner sheet, hose down your car, and wipe love bugs off with it.

  9. Put a sheet in your sleeping bag and tent before folding and storing them. It will keep them smelling fresh.

  10. Wipe your TV screen with it to keep dust from resettling.
